Dubai Harvard Foundation for Medical Research Scholarships in UAE, 2018

The Dubai Harvard Foundation for Medical Research (DHFMR) is offering a limited number of partial scholarships on the basis of merit and financial need. These scholarships will be funded at 25%-50% of tuition to pursue clinical research training.

The Dubai Harvard Foundation for Medical Research (DHFMR) supports cutting-edge collaborative research, and seeks to establish sustainable research and education programs focused on diseases relevant to the population in the broader Middle East region.
